ROSIE POPE MATERNITY NEW YORK, NY, July 2008 / Rosie Pope, founder and president of Rosie Pope Maternity, is a true visionary with the philosophy that women should look and feel beautiful before, during and after pregnancy. Rosie Pope has revolutionized maternity style and society’s perception of pregnant women by taking maternity fashions to the next level by launching a truly high-end Maternity brand. Rosie’s entrepreneurial success is based on instinct and experience, Born in London and after posting various academic awards at Secondary School and studying with the youth division of The London Contemporary School of Dance, Rosie earned a place at Edinburgh Medical School at 18 years old. Instead of pursuing a career in medicine she auditioned and was accepted to come to New York and Dance at the Alvin Ailey American Dance Center.
